Job Description
The Mechanobiology Institute (MBI), National University of Singapore is seeking to recruit a Postdoctoral Fellow (Research Fellow) to join Asst. Prof. Jennifer Young’s Soft Nano-Biomaterials group. The group aims to characterize and recapitulate nanoscale extracellular matrix (ECM) properties of healthy and diseased tissues in order to better understand cellular behavior and clinical outcomes.
The specific project in this call is focused on understanding the mechanical and biochemical alterations occurring during mammalian ovarian follicular development with implications in female reproductive ageing and longevity. The postdoctoral fellow will study ovarian ageing via 1) tissue characterization (e.g., electron microscopy, mass spectrometry), 2) development of instructive biomaterials for in vitro cell culture, and 3) elucidation of mechanosensitive signaling pathways contributing to functional decline. Unique proposals related to the study of ovarian ageing and reproductive longevity are also welcome.
